Market Overview#
Canada's stock market closed higher on Wednesday, with the S&P/TSX Composite Index rising by 1.38%. This increase was largely fueled by gains in the Clean Technology, Materials, and Industrials sectors.
Top Performers#
Among the standout performers on the S&P/TSX Composite were: - Boralex Inc (TSX:BLX), which surged by 10.97%, adding 3.62 points to close at 36.62. - Montage Gold Corp (TSX:MAU), which rose by 7.82%, gaining 1.00 point to finish at 13.78. - SSR Mining Inc (TSX:SSRM), up 7.08%, adding 2.38 points to close at 36.01.
Notable Declines#
On the flip side, some stocks experienced declines: - MDA Ltd (TSX:MDA) fell by 4.59%, losing 1.85 points to trade at 38.45. - Birchcliff Energy Ltd. (TSX:BIR) decreased by 4.49%, down 0.36 points to end at 7.65. - Parex Resources Inc (TSX:PXT) saw a drop of 2.94%, shedding 0.79 points to close at 26.09.
Market Statistics#
Overall, advancing stocks outnumbered those that declined, with 679 stocks rising compared to 271 that fell, while 81 remained unchanged on the Toronto Stock Exchange. The S&P/TSX 60 VIX, which indicates market volatility, decreased by 4.00% to 19.21.
Commodity Prices#
In commodities, Gold Futures for June delivery rose by 2.65%, reaching $4,551.42 per troy ounce. Conversely, Crude oil prices saw a decline, with May delivery falling by 1.14% to $91.30 per barrel, and June Brent oil dropping by 2.12% to $98.11 per barrel.
The Canadian dollar remained stable against the US dollar at 0.72, while it slightly increased against the euro to 0.63. The US Dollar Index Futures rose by 0.23% to 99.47.
